4 Calculations Get square cm of leaf area, then divide by 10,000 to get it in square meters Table 9.2 – This is CUMULATIVE, so for the 6 minutes, you are taking the 6min reading minus the 0 min reading in ml, etc. So your numbers should go up. (Show sample data) Tomorrow when all your calculations are done, you will average yours with the other group that had the same conditions and record those on the class worksheet.
